如何编写数据类的测试用例

编写数据类的测试用例要注意:一、覆盖所有可能的数据输入组合;二 、测试边界值情况;三、考虑异常情况;四、测试属性和方法的交互。数据类通常拥有多个属性和方法,每个属性和方法都可能接受不同的数据输入 ,因此需要编写足够的测试用例。

一 、覆盖所有可能的数据输入组合

数据类通常拥有多个属性和方法,每个属性和方法都可能接受不同的数据输入,因此需要编写足够的测试用例以覆盖所有可能的数据输入组合 ,以确保数据类的正确性 。

二、测试边界值情况

对于每个属性和方法,需要测试其边界值情况,例如:最大值、最小值 、边缘情况等。这些测试可以帮助我们发现数据类中的潜在问题。

三、考虑异常情况

数据类中可能存在一些异常情况 ,例如:输入无效数据、属性为空等 。测试用例需要覆盖这些异常情况,以确保数据类能够正确地处理这些情况。

四 、测试属性和方法的交互

数据类的属性和方法通常会相互交互,因此需要编写测试用例以测试它们之间的交互。例如 ,当一个属性被设置时,另一个属性是否能够正确地更新 。

延伸阅读:

什么是测试用例?

测试用例(Test Case)是指对一项特定的软件产品进行测试任务的描述,体现测试方案、方法、技术和策略。其内容包括测试目标 、测试环境 、输入数据、测试步骤、预期结果 、测试脚本等 ,最终形成文档。简单地认为 ,测试用例是为某个特殊目标而编制的一组测试输入、执行条件以及预期结果,用于核实是否满足某个特定软件需求 。测试用例主要包含四个内容:用例标题,前置条件 ,测试步骤和预期结果。用例标题主要描述测试某项功能;前置条件是指用例标题需要满足该条件;测试步骤主要描述用例的操作步骤;预期结果指的是符合预期(开发规格书、需求文档 、用户需求等)需求。很多人都以为测试用例包含实际结果,其实是错误的想法 。测试用例不包含实际结果,测试用例产生于测试之前 ,只有测试时,才会有实际结果,所以实际结果是不可能与测试用例同步产生 。实际结果存在于BUG文档 ,BUG文档是根据测试用例测试完后生成的报告文档。

如何编写数据类的测试用例

标签:

返回顶部